NBA Career Earnings and Financial Foundation
Shaquille O’Neal’s financial journey began with his legendary NBA career. Drafted first overall in 1992 by the Orlando Magic, Shaq quickly became a dominant force in the league. His contracts grew substantially as his performance improved, eventually leading to massive deals with teams like the Los Angeles Lakers and Miami Heat.
During his time with the Lakers, Shaq won three consecutive championships alongside Kobe Bryant, solidifying his legacy and increasing his market value. His peak salary reached over $27 million per season, making him one of the highest-paid players of his era.
Beyond salary, Shaq also earned millions through performance bonuses and playoff incentives. These earnings laid the foundation for his long-term wealth, allowing him to invest early and secure financial stability before retirement.

Business Ventures and Smart Investments
Shaquille O’Neal’s business mindset sets him apart from many athletes. Instead of relying solely on endorsements, he actively invests in companies and franchises, significantly contributing to his net worth.
One of his most notable investments was in Google during its early stages. This single decision yielded enormous returns and showcased his ability to identify lucrative opportunities. He has also owned numerous franchise locations, including fast-food chains and fitness centers.
Shaq has held stakes in brands like Papa John’s and Five Guys, further diversifying his income. His business philosophy focuses on long-term growth rather than quick profits, which has helped him build a sustainable financial empire.
Additionally, Shaq has invested in real estate, technology startups, and even esports, ensuring that his wealth continues to expand across multiple industries.
Media Career and Post-Retirement Income
After retiring from basketball, Shaquille O’Neal seamlessly transitioned into a successful media career. He became a prominent analyst on Inside the NBA, where his humor and insight made him a fan favorite.
His media presence extends beyond television. Shaq is also a DJ, performing under the name “DJ Diesel,” and has appeared in movies, commercials, and reality shows. These ventures contribute significantly to his annual income and keep him in the public eye.
Moreover, Shaq has authored books, launched podcasts, and made guest appearances across various platforms. His ability to adapt and remain relevant in entertainment has played a crucial role in maintaining his high net worth.
